Is it possible to put a MIDI filter type plugin on any given MIDI input or channel?

I'm trying to filter out certain MIDI data (in this case an 'All Notes Off' message that is generated by my controller keyboard. I want to stop that from hitting the VSTi in my session.

There are plenty of MIDI filter plugins around but I can't see a way of using them in Live.

Some kind of global MIDI processor/filter would be very useful, it's certainly handy in Cubase.

use a midi rack, It can filter midi notes.

Re: MIDI filter?

Posted: Thu Jun 14, 2012 4:36 am
by invol
Racks can only filter notes and velocities, but not CC's or other MIDI messages. I am sure there is a Max for Live solution out there. http://maxforlive.com/
